Sharp drop in cases leaves Mayor Adams to declare ‘we are winning’ the battle against COVID-19

By Isabel Song Beer Posted on January 18, 2022
DSC09349-copy-2-re-1200×800-1

COVID-19 infections continue to remain high across the city, but the number of cases are dropping sharply, Mayor Eric Adams said Tuesday.

Adams relayed that the city has one of the highest vaccination rates in the country currently, with 16 million doses administered and at least 2.5 million booster shots. The mayor said that this indicated that citizens were doing their part in combating the virus, which in turn would help get NYC back on its pre-pandemic track.
